A comprehensive study of mesoappendix and arterial pattern of appendix.

C Swathipriyadarshini1, Hannahsugirthabai Rajilarajendran2, Thotakura Balaji2

  • 1Department of Anatomy, Tagore Medical College and Hospital, Chennai, India.

Turkish Journal of Surgery
|July 25, 2022
PubMed
Summary

Understanding the mesoappendix length and appendicular artery variations is crucial for safe appendix surgery. Anatomical variations impact inflammation, tumor spread, and surgical outcomes, necessitating detailed study.

Area of Science:

  • Anatomy
  • Surgical Anatomy
  • Vascular Anatomy

Background:

  • The mesoappendix length and its arterial supply are critical factors in appendiceal inflammation, tumor progression, and surgical resection.
  • Variations in the origin and branching of the appendicular artery can lead to intraoperative and postoperative complications.

Purpose of the Study:

  • To investigate the length and attachment of the mesoappendix.
  • To analyze the origin and branching patterns of the appendicular artery and its accessory branches.

Main Methods:

  • Dissection of sixty formalin-fixed appendix specimens, including the intact mesoappendix.
  • Analysis of mesoappendix attachment, appendicular artery origin, and accessory branches.

Main Results:

  • A whole-length mesoappendix was observed in 76% of specimens.
  • The main appendicular artery originated from the ileocolic artery in 80% of cases.
  • An accessory appendicular artery was identified in 13% of specimens.

Conclusions:

  • Significant individual variations exist in mesoappendix anatomy and appendicular artery branching patterns.
  • Awareness of these anatomical variations is essential for surgeons performing appendiceal procedures to minimize complications.
